Caserta, once called “La Torre” (The Tower) due to the Torre of the Acquaviva of the Aragonesi, is one of the most important city of the Campania Region. Its growth starts in the 19th century. This ancient urban development is visible thanks to the historical center called “Caserta Vecchia” (Old Caserta). But the most important part of the city is the “ Royal Palace ”, an amazing building mastership of the artist Luigi Vanvitelli. The Reggia is located in Plaza Carlo III. The building was commissioned to Vanvitelli by Carlo di Borbone, it should have witnessed the power of the Borbone family in Italy and in the same time substite the Palace of Naples due to the political instability of that period. The palace has lived many stories, it was bombed in the 1943 during the World War II, it was the place were the surrender of German troupes in Italy was signed in 1945, and was even the set for a Star Wars movie. Majestic outside, inside are the royal apartments, a very fancy examples of interior design of the ‘800. Well known are the gardens outside called “Giardino Inglese” (English Garden) due to its constructor Andrew Garfner and the typically english layout. Built for the Queen Maria Carolina d’Austria, the gardens have so many different trees, flowers, plants, statues, lakes and the famous “Casino all’Inglese” by Vanvitelli.

We will then go to the Naples.Today Naples is culturally and politically speaking one of the most important city of all Italy. Many of the main characteristics that come up to mind when people abroad think of the Italians were born here. The idea of extrovert, singer, dancer of tarantella, player of Mandolino, cunning, Italian who enjoys the sun and the sea are actually from here.

Walking along the “lungomare” you can admire the beauties of the city: the landscapes, the sea, the sun and the flourished villas among which the “Villa comunale” where you can find local aquarium. On Margellina street you will find the “Castello dell’ovo”, a legendary castle situated in the sea linked to the ground through a stone bridge. In this magical place it is said that the poet and magician Virgilius used to spell his casts.

But it is not the only castle, not very far from there there is the “Castel nuovo” or “Maschio Angioino”, a “must” here in Naples. You can visit the apartments inside, the towers and even the dungeons where, according to the legends, there was giant crocodile that used to devour the prisoners locked in the cage. And last but not least the “Castel Sant’Elmo”, on the top of the hill next to the “Certosa di San Martino”. A majestic building, from the roof you can sea the entire city of Naples.

Besides the castles there are hundreds of museums and other buildings that are historically important, such as the “Palazzo Reale” (Royal Palace), house of the Royal family and today a museum where the visitors can admire the fancy apartments, the ballet hall, the paintings and the gardens. Next to the Royal Palace, the National library, giant library that hosts unique and original books signed by the most important writers, philosophers and historians; and the Piazza Pebliscito a extremely wide Plaza, or “Teatro San Carlo” an ancient and beautiful theatre you can both visit it and book a ticket for a play.
